City legal officer Aurora Econg reported that since last week, the city's unit of the Philippine Mediation Center started receiving cases from individuals who belong to the first district.

This is a project of the Supreme Court which is intended to "decongest" court dockets and the mediation has been found to be "one expeditious mode of alternative dispute resolution."
